WebChemical Formula: The Olivine group is composed of the following primary members: Forsterite: Mg 2 SiO 4 Olivine (): (Mg,Fe) 2 SiO 4Fayalite: Fe 2 SiO 4 The intermediary variety, Olivine, is not scientifically recognized as a separate mineral, but is nevertheless well-established. It is also called chrysolite (or chrysolithe, from the Greek words for gold and stone), though this name is now rarely used in the English language. Minerals in the olivine group crystallize in the orthorhombic system (space group P bnm) with isolated silicate tetrahedra, meaning that olivine is a nesosilicate. [29] At 800C (1,070K; 1,470F), the pure magnesium end member, forsterite, transforms to wadsleyite at 11.8 gigapascals (116,000atm) and to ringwoodite at pressures above 14GPa (138,000atm). Olivine is classified as a nesosilicate which has isolated SiO4 tetrahedrons bound to each other only by ionic bonds from interstitial cations. Olivine gives its name to the group of minerals with a related structure (the olivine group) which includes tephroite (Mn2SiO4), monticellite (CaMgSiO4), larnite (Ca2SiO4) and kirschsteinite (CaFeSiO4) (commonly also spelled kirschteinite[10]). Less water means less gas (steam) to vent from the mold as metal is poured into the mold. End members are forsterite (Mg2SiO 4) and fayalite (Fe 2+2 SiO 4 ). At a depth of about 660km (410mi), ringwoodite decomposes into silicate perovskite ((Mg,Fe)SiO3) and ferropericlase ((Mg,Fe)O) in an endothermic reaction.
